Apple Inc. announced a significant overhaul of its Mac lineup, aiming to reignite sluggish computer sales with a new generation of M4 processors boasting advanced artificial intelligence capabilities.
This comes just five months after the introduction of M3-powered Macs. Sources familiar with the plans, which remain undisclosed officially, claim the M4 chip will come in at least three variants and integrate into every Mac model.
The move is crucial as Mac sales dipped 27% last year after a 2022 peak. The M3 chips failed to significantly outperform their M2 predecessors, dampening momentum. Additionally, Apple seeks to catch up with rivals like Microsoft and Google in the AI race.
The new Macs, featuring M4 chips, are expected to launch late 2024 and roll out into early 2025. This includes refreshed iMacs, a 14-inch MacBook Pro, high-end 14-inch and 16-inch MacBook Pros, and Mac minis.
The refresh schedule is swift, especially for the iMac and MacBook Pro, which received updates last October. The Mac mini’s last upgrade was in January 2023. Further M4 Mac rollouts are planned throughout 2025, including updates to the MacBook Air, Mac Studio, and Mac Pro.
The M4 lineup consists of the entry-level Donan, the more powerful Brava, and the top-tier Hidra chip. These processors will be emphasized for their AI capabilities and integration with the upcoming macOS version, to be unveiled in June at the developer conference.
Donan will be featured in entry-level models, while Brava equips high-end devices. The Mac Studio might receive either an unreleased M3 chip or a variant of the M4 Brava. The high-end Mac Pro is slated for the Hidra chip, alongside a potential upgrade to support up to half a terabyte of memory, addressing customer concerns.
Apple’s shift to in-house chips, driven by the Apple Silicon initiative, has proven successful in performance and design. The Mac chips, based on the same Arm architecture as iPhones and iPads, enable sleeker devices with longer battery life and reduced cooling needs.
No results available
Reset